Royal Mail’s Dargue quits role

Royal Mail CIO and technology director Robin Dargue is leaving the postal operator, it has been announced. Dargue joined Royal Mail in November 2007 from Diageo, but will leave to take up a new role with Alcatel-Lucent later this year.

A search is now underway to find his successor.

A Royal Mail Group spokesman said: “Robin has made a significant contribution to the group and we wish him well for the future. He is remaining with the company for up to six months to help with the transition to his successor.”
